Transaction 0642948fb449a93224e3e10b372168cbc472a783ee974502ed1a682ca5160223

block
d8b6681bbf51608447b6468f1a81bbe2d53b28d25e41ec9371861108b1752c8f

2 Inputs

13 Outputs